Native video player crashes app on playback since iOS 17.2 #471

Open michaelkrieger opened 9 months ago

michaelkrieger commented 9 months ago

Describe the bug Upon pressing play, Jellyfin Mobile repeatedly crashes back to the springboard. Unchecking using. The native player has it play again. This is new since iOS 17.2 that came out recently.

System (please complete the following information):

To Reproduce

  1. Turn on native playing
  2. Find a movie
  3. Press play.

Expected behavior Playing video
